    Check the Engine and Transmission

    The engine and transmission are the heart and soul of any vehicle, and the old school Ford Ranger is no exception. When inspecting a potential purchase, pay close attention to the engine's performance. Listen for unusual noises, such as knocking or ticking, and check for excessive smoke from the exhaust. The transmission should shift smoothly without any hesitation or grinding. If possible, have a mechanic perform a compression test to assess the engine's overall health. Regular maintenance records are a major plus, indicating that the vehicle has been well cared for.     Inspect the Body for Rust

    Rust is the enemy of any classic vehicle, and the old school Ford Ranger is particularly vulnerable. Pay close attention to areas such as the rocker panels, cab corners, and bed. Look for bubbling paint, surface rust, or, in more severe cases, holes in the metal. Rust repair can be costly, so it's important to assess the extent of the damage before making an offer. Vehicles from drier climates tend to be less prone to rust, so consider expanding your search if you live in an area with harsh winters or salty roads.     Evaluate the Suspension and Brakes

    The suspension and brakes are critical for safety and handling, so it's important to evaluate their condition carefully. Check for worn-out shocks, sagging springs, and excessive play in the steering. The brakes should feel firm and responsive, and there should be no unusual noises when applied. If possible, take the truck for a test drive to assess its handling and braking performance. Worn suspension components can affect ride quality and handling, while faulty brakes can pose a serious safety risk.     Check the Vehicle History Report

    A vehicle history report, such as Carfax or AutoCheck, can provide valuable information about the old school Ford Ranger's past. These reports can reveal accidents, title issues, and odometer discrepancies. While a clean report is not a guarantee of a perfect vehicle, it can provide peace of mind and help you avoid potential problems. Be wary of vehicles with salvage titles or significant accident history, as they may have hidden damage or structural issues.
